| Craps is very easy to play. The current player rolls a seven and the game starts. After the current player rolls a seven a new player is given the dice. The player makes either a pass line bet or a don't pass bet. In the case of “craps” pass line bets lose and don’t pass line bets win. Don't pass line bets do not win if the "craps" number is a 12 in Las Vegas or a 2 in Reno and Tahoe.
If a 4,5,6,8,9,10 is rolled on the comeout that number is called a "place" number or a "point". With "making the point" "pass line" bets win and "don't pass" bets lose. If a 7 is rolled "pass line" bets lose and "don't pass" bets win. If a player sevens out, his turn is over and the whole process begins again with a new player How To Play Craps |
| There are several bets in Craps. You have to choose either ‘Pass line’ or ‘don’t pass line’ bet. Line bets pay even money if they win. If the point number is rolled on the comeout the player is aloowed to take true odds against a 7 appearing before the point number is rolled again. The additional bet is called odds bet. The odds bet amount varies from casino to casino. To place an odd bet you have to place your money behind you pass line bet. Be aware that you will not find an area for the odds bets on the craps table. Remember that all the players are allowed to make odds bets, though the house doesn’t want to encourage odds bets. Remember that you can make an adds bet any time after a comeout point is rolled. Every player is allowed to make, to withdraw or to reinstate an odds bet anytime after the comeuot and before sevening out. Don’t forget to take your money or chips off the table if you win. The Odds Bet isn’t as common as the pass line bet. At the casinos there is no special area for odds bets. If you make an odds bet you believe that the shooter will roll the second point number before rolling a 7. Be aware that you can make an odds bet only if the shooter rolls a point number. If the point number is 5 or 9 you get paid 3:2. Traditionally the bet odds are equal to the line bets. Some casinos allow to make odds bets which are higher than line bets. A Come Bet is made when the shooter is going to repeat the point number. If the shooter has craps you lose. If there is a point number the bet is moved from the come area to the point-box indicating the point-number that the shooter must roll for that bet to win. If the point-number is rolled before a 7, you win. If you win in Come Bet the payout is 1:1. Odds bet on the Come bet. If you make an odds bet on the come bet you bet that the shooter will repeat the point-number before rolling 7. If the point number is 4 or 10 the payout is 2:1. If the point number is 5 or 9 the payoff is 3:2.

To win Lay Bet a 7 has to roll before the selected number rolls. Lay bet is turned off by default during a come out roll. The Don't Pass Bet is the opposite of the Pass Line bet. The Don't Pass Bet wins on the comeout if the shooter rolls 2 or 3. The Don't Pass Bet loses if the shooter rolls a 7 or a 11. You can make an Odds bet on the Don't Pass bet after the shooter establishes the point. To make an odds bet you have to click on your original Don't Pass bet. If the point number is a 4 or a 10 the payout is 2:1. If you have a 6 or a 8 the payout is 6:5. The Don't Come bet is the opposite of the Come Bet.
